πŸ“ Local Knowledge

Te Oka Bay on the Banks Peninsula is a fairly exposed beach break with quite reliable surf that can work year-round. The best surf occurs with a south-southeast swell and offshore winds from the north, typically during winterβ€”most often in Mayβ€”when clean, rideable waves are most consistent. Waves arrive from both local windswells and distant groundswells, producing left and right-hand beach break waves that work best around low tide. It is a fairly popular spot and can sometimes get crowded, so surfers should beware of strong rips and exposed rocks.

Best Swell: SE
Bottom: Sand

Ideal Conditions

Swell: SSE
Wind: N
